文本查看指南
在Linux系统中,处理文本是一项核心任务。文本文件格式多样,涵盖特定语言的格式化文本、保存的电子邮件以及HTML文件等。若不确定文件内容是否为文本,可使用file命令来判断。
1. 文本浏览工具
在不编辑文本时,人们常用less工具逐屏浏览文本。它既适用于文件,也可处理标准输出,常作为管道的最后一个命令,方便查看其他命令的文本输出。例如:
$ less README此命令会启动less并在屏幕上显示README文件内容。你可以通过按↓逐行向前移动,按PgDn逐屏向前移动;按↑逐行向后移动,按PgUp逐屏向后移动。若要停止查看并退出less,按Q即可。
另外,zless与less功能相同,但用于查看压缩文本文件,无需先解压文件。而more曾是分页查看文本的标准工具,不过在20世纪90年代初至中期逐渐被less取代。less功能更丰富,能向后滚动文件,但体积约为more的三倍,这也体现了“less is more”的双